Arsenal's Transfer Strategy for the Upcoming Summer Window
Ranking Arsenal’s TRANSFER Priorities. 🔗
00:00 Introduction to Transfer Needs
Arsenal is assessing its transfer priorities for the upcoming summer window, especially after a successful season. The focus is on identifying key positions that require strengthening while considering the current squad dynamics and potential player departures.
02:30 Goalkeeper Situation
David Raya has been solid, but a challenge is needed to maintain his performance level. Joan Garcia from Espanyol is highlighted as a potential signing, providing both skill and presence. Other candidates include Marin Bulk and Justin Ber, but competition may disrupt team chemistry. The second goalkeeper remains a lower priority.
05:00 Defensive Considerations
With key players potentially leaving, maintaining the defensive core is crucial. The importance of depth, especially with players like Kivor and Tommyasu, is emphasized. A right-back or right-center-back prospect is suggested for versatility without heavy investment.
08:30 Midfield Dynamics
The midfield needs additional strength as the league's intensity increases. A second midfielder alongside Zuba Mendy is deemed necessary. Players like Leslie Uguku and Lucien Agume are considered viable options to enhance the midfield's dynamism.
11:00 Forward Line Challenges
The forward line requires immediate attention, with the need for at least one world-class forward recognized as a top priority. Rodrigo and Benjamin Sesko are highlighted as ideal candidates, bringing diverse skills and physicality to the attack. The emphasis is on balancing immediate needs with future potential.
